An Azure Cloud Engineer designs, implements, and manages cloud solutions using Microsoft Azure services, focusing on infrastructure, networking, security, and automation. They ensure cloud environments are scalable, reliable, and secure, collaborating with development teams and other stakeholders. Key Responsibilities: Designing and implementing Azure infrastructure: This includes designing and implementing virtual machines, networks, storage, and other Azure services. Managing and monitoring cloud resources: Keeping track of the performance, health, and utilization of Azure resources. Ensuring security, scalability, and reliability: Implementing security measures, scaling resources as needed, and ensuring the reliability of cloud environments. Collaborating with development teams: Working with development teams on CI/CD pipelines and other aspects of cloud deployment. Automating infrastructure deployments: Using Infrastructure as Code (IaC) techniques with tools like ARM templates or Terraform. Troubleshooting and resolving issues: Identifying and resolving issues related to Azure services and infrastructure. Optimizing cloud costs and resource utilization: Finding ways to reduce costs and improve resource utilization. Staying updated with the latest Azure services and features: Keeping abreast of new releases and updates in the Azure ecosystem. Skills Required: Cloud computing fundamentals: Understanding of cloud concepts, services, and architectures. Azure services: Familiarity with Azure's various services, including compute, storage, networking, and security. Scripting and automation: Proficiency in scripting languages (e.g., PowerShell, Python) for automating tasks and deployments. Infrastructure as Code (IaC): Experience with IaC tools like ARM templates or Terraform. Networking and security: Understanding of networking principles, security protocols, and Azure security features. Problem-solving: Ability to troubleshoot and resolve issues related to Azure services and infrastructure. Collaboration and communication: Ability to work effectively with cross-functional teams and stakeholders. Show more Show less
